7 points
The last time Mexican Cartels pissed the USA off, the largest cartel in Mexican History got shafted. So yeah, they are pretty afraid of direct US involvement.
2 points
2 points
3 points
And by shafted, they mean the opposite cartel got armed by the “Fast and Furious” operation
2 points